%X Fokker-Planck equation for Stochastic system with white noise is reduced to velocity state vector, and the analytic solution of the reduced Fokker-Planck equation is obtained. The hybrid scheme in Finite Analytic/Monte Carlo methods is developed to simulate constant parameters complete Fokker-Planck equation and complete Fokker-Planck equation with variable F(X). It is shown that the results obtained from the numerical algorthm are in good agrement with the analytic solutions, and that the simulating PDF is smoothed when calculated particles number is 105, and the simulating average moments are about to analytic solutions when calculated particles number is 300. This work described here is first part of a long-term study in pursuit of a new simulating scheme for two-phase flows.
